Freightliner to commence Industry-First ETCS Locomotive Retrofit
Freightliner has partnered with Siemens Mobility for a pioneering project to equip its Class 66V locomotive, 66591, with the European Train Control System (ETCS). This marks a significant milestone for the industry, as Freightliner will become the first operator to retrofit a locomotive with ETCS in-house.

DP World extends its Modal Shift Programme
DP World has extended its Modal Shift Programme until the end of next year. The programme is aiming to move 40% of freight at its terminal in Southampton via rail by 2026 and with it, removing thousands of trucks off the country’s roads.
